  1. A permit is required to perform work in the public right-of-way. Typical examples include sanitary sewer replacements, new driveway construction, and private utility installation. Permits are submitted to the Department of Transportation & Utilities. Download the Right-of-Way Permit (PDF).

Anyone planning to go door-to-door within the City of Portage for the purpose of selling a product or service, or requesting donations, must first apply for a permit through the City Clerk's Office. Permits issued shall be valid for no longer than one year.

  5. The City of Portage has engaged College H.U.N.K.S. to remove tornado debris from city streets. The collection program will begin on Wednesday, May 29, and will service both public and private streets in the areas impacted by the May 7 Tornados.
